Best Ever Chocolate Chip Banana Loaf

If you are a chocolate lover, you will like this little extra surprise addition of chocolate chips in this delicious banana loaf.  You will want to try it out for yourself and you just might have your family begging for more!

Makes: 1 large loaf

Ingredients:

1/2 c softened butter

1 c organic cane sugar or xylitol

2 free run eggs

1 tsp aluminum free baking soda

1 tblsp boiling water

1 c mashed ripe bananas

2 c all purpose flour

1/4 tsp Pink Himalayan Salt

2 tsp aluminum free baking powder

1 cup chocolate baking chips

Method:

1. Grease one large loaf pan and preheat oven to 350 degrees Farenheit.

2. Cream butter and then add sugar, then eggs.

3. Dissolve baking soda in boiling water.

4. Add baking soda mixture to the mashed bananas.

5. Sift flour, and mix it together with the salt and baking powder. Add to the mixing bowl and mix together until blended.

6. Bake in moderate oven at 350 degrees Farenheit for 60-65 minutes or until a toothpick inserted into the loaf comes out clean.

7. Allow to cool on a cooling rack before slicing it.

Note: To make this recipe dairy free you can use cacao nibs in place of the chocolate chips and also use odorlus coconut oil in place of the butter.  It will change the taste a bit as the nibs will give more of a crunchy texture than the smooth melt in your mouth texture of chocolate chips, but the coconut oil has no coconut smell and it doesn't change the texture of the bread at all. I use coconut oil a lot in my baking instead of butter when I'm making dairy free recipes.
